I am using XnView MP V1.9.1 on Windows 10.
The display of the categories in the category tab suddently switches to use an interline format wich is very large. It means I can see only very few values in the window. It is not the same in the Infomations window which still displays using normal interline.
I tried to restart application and PC, remove/add the category window but there is no way to restore initial interline.

If you have few custom settings, you can rename your xnview.ini file to xnviewini.old before starting XnViewMP.
A new xnview.ini will be created... and perhaps the problem will be solved
Otherwise, maybe a category name contains many blank characters or special characters that add a line break ?

Thanks for your quick feedback. It allowed me to find the issue.
Restoring a new xnview.ini didn't fix the issue when using my xnview.db file. So I searched in latest entry of my category DB and I found an unexpected value. After deleting it, the problem has been fixed. I was very lucky the find this value quickly ! I don't know what was wrong in this value ...
